Understanding the Pound: A Comprehensive Guide to This Essential Weight Unit

The pound, symbolized as lb, is a fundamental unit of weight widely recognized in the United States and various global regions. It belongs to the Imperial system, a standard of measurement that has been integral to trade and commerce for centuries. A pound is equivalent to 16 ounces, providing a practical scale for measuring medium to heavy items.

Defined as 0.45359237 kilograms in the International System of Units (SI), the pound offers a bridge between imperial and metric systems. This conversion is crucial for industries that operate internationally, ensuring seamless weight measurements across different markets. The pound's definition stems from the Roman libra, which historically signified balance and weight.

While primarily used in the United States, the pound finds relevance in countries like the UK, where it complements the metric system. Its adaptability makes the pound a versatile unit, enabling it to remain a cornerstone in weight measurement. Understanding the pound's nuances, such as its conversion factors and usage contexts, is essential for professionals in sectors ranging from logistics to healthcare.

Unraveling the Tetradrachma: A Historical Weight Unit Explained

The tetradrachma is a fascinating unit of weight with roots in ancient economic systems. Historically, it was primarily a silver coin used in Greek city-states, but its significance extends beyond mere currency. The unit's name derives from the Greek word "tetradrachmon," reflecting its weight equivalent to four drachmas.

A drachma was a standard unit, and thus, the tetradrachma held considerable value. It weighed approximately 17.2 grams, aligning with the physical standard of the time. The weight was significant enough to influence trade and commerce across the Mediterranean, facilitating transactions and economic stability.

The tetradrachma was more than a monetary unit; it was a reflection of wealth and power. Its creation involved meticulous craftsmanship, ensuring that the weight and purity of the silver met precise standards. This precision highlights the ancient Greeks' advanced understanding of metrology and the importance of standardized measurements in society.

How to Convert Pound to Tetradrachma

To convert Pound to Tetradrachma, multiply the value in Pound by the conversion factor 33.35238015.

Conversion Formula
1 Pound × 33.352380 = 33.3524 Tetradrachma

The Rich History of the Pound: From Ancient Traditions to Modern Standards

The history of the pound is as rich as it is varied, tracing back to the Roman Empire. The term "pound" derives from the Latin word "libra," which was a unit of weight used by Romans. This historical foundation has influenced the modern abbreviation "lb," which we use today.

During the medieval period, the pound underwent several transformations. In England, the introduction of the Avoirdupois system in the 14th century standardized the pound to 16 ounces, which remains the convention today. This system was vital for trade across Europe, ensuring consistent weight measurements.

Despite the rise of the metric system, the pound retained its importance. The British Weights and Measures Act of 1824 established it as part of the Imperial system, further solidifying its role in commerce and industry. The pound's ability to adapt and evolve over centuries underscores its enduring significance in the world of measurement.

Practical Applications of the Pound: How This Unit Shapes Our Lives

The pound plays a crucial role in various industries, offering a reliable unit for weight measurement. In the United States, it's the standard for body weight measurements, with doctors and nutritionists frequently using pounds to assess health metrics. This application is vital for maintaining public health standards.

In the realm of logistics and shipping, the pound is indispensable. Companies calculate shipping costs based on weight, making the pound a critical factor in pricing and package handling. Its use simplifies logistics operations, particularly in domestic markets where the Imperial system prevails.

The pound also finds applications in the culinary world, where recipes often specify ingredient weights in pounds for precision in cooking and baking. This practice ensures consistency in flavor and texture, showcasing the pound's relevance in everyday activities. Whether in healthcare, logistics, or culinary arts, the pound remains a pivotal unit of weight that enhances accuracy and efficiency.

The Tetradrachma's Journey Through Time: A Historical Perspective

The origin of the tetradrachma can be traced back to the 5th century BCE, a period when Athens emerged as a dominant economic force. The coin's design often featured the goddess Athena on one side and an owl on the other, symbolizing wisdom and vigilance.

During its peak, the tetradrachma was widely circulated across various Greek territories, influencing economic activities in regions such as Asia Minor, Egypt, and beyond. The unit's weight and design became a benchmark, adopted by other cultures, including the Romans, who understood its economic significance.

Over the centuries, the tetradrachma's prominence waned with the rise of new empires and currency systems. However, its legacy persisted, influencing modern numismatics and the study of ancient economies. The evolution of this unit underscores the dynamic nature of currency and weight standards throughout history.

Tetradrachma Today: Modern Relevance and Applications

While the tetradrachma no longer serves as a standard unit of weight, it possesses immense value for historians, archaeologists, and collectors. Numismatists, for instance, cherish these ancient coins, which offer insights into historical economic systems and cultural interactions.

In academic settings, the study of the tetradrachma provides a window into ancient metrology, showcasing the precision and standardization methods of the past. This knowledge aids researchers in understanding the broader implications of trade and commerce in historical contexts.

Beyond academic circles, the tetradrachma holds appeal in the world of art and design. Its intricate craftsmanship and symbolic imagery inspire modern creators, influencing contemporary jewelry and currency design. Thus, the tetradrachma remains a testament to the lasting impact of historical units of weight and their role in shaping cultural and economic landscapes.
